U.S. Hikers Family Requested Lower Bail

Lawyer Sarah Shourd, a U.S. citizen who was arrested Iran, asked that bail was abolished or reduced.Nora ShroudFamily of pedestrian-American women who were jailed in Iran for more than a year asked the Iranian authorities to lower the bail requirement is worth 500 thousand dollars to release him.

Lawyers for Sarah Shourd said Monday that the Swiss diplomats, who handles U.S. interests in Iran, asked that bail was abolished or reduced.

Iran announced Sunday that Shourd likely will be freed for medical reasons, but still will face justice. Family Shourd said he needed medical treatment for a lump in the chest and cervical cells pre-cancerous.

Iranian authorities arrested Shourd and two other Americans, Shane Bauer and Josh Fattal, in July last year after saying they crossed into Iranian territory from northern Iraq.

Pedestrians are then subject to allegations of spy work and go illegally, though they insisted they were not spies and crossed the border inadvertently.

Nokia Change Chief Executive Officer

NokiaRumors about the replacement of Chief Executive Officer of Nokia missed already. Positions previously held CEO Olli-Pekka Kallasvuo will shift into the hands of Stephen Elop.

According to official information quoted by Engadget Nokia, Friday (09/10/2010), Elop who previously served as head of Microsoft Business Division, will officially become president and CEO of Nokia on 21 September 2010.

Chairman of the Board of Directors of Nokia, Jorma Ollila said, now is the right time to accelerate enterprise reform, especially for new executive leadership with different skills and strengths in order to push the company's success.

"We believe that Stephen (Elop) has the appropriate industry experience and leadership skills to realize the full potential of Nokia. His experience in bringing a change in management has been proven and this will be a valuable asset to complete the transformation of the company. We believe that Stephen will be able to encourage innovation and efficiency in order to provide increased value to our shareholders, "said Jorma.

Before joining Microsoft, Elop held senior executive positions at several public companies, including Juniper Networks, Inc., Adobe Systems and Macromedia. Elop earned a degree in computer engineering and management from McMaster University in Hamilton, Canada.

Elop himself stated very proud to be serving the new position. "I am very excited to be part of a team that is dedicated to strengthen Nokia's position as a leader in the telecommunications industry. I am confident that we can continue to provide innovative products that meet consumer needs," said Elop.

Meanwhile, Nokia express gratitude to Olli-Pekka has a thirty-year career at Motorola. "During this time Olli has been involved in developing the company and its operations. His dedication and contributions throughout the year was incredible .. the Board of Directors would like to hope he was successful in the future according to his purpose," said Jorma Ollila.

In accordance with the terms and conditions of his service contract, Olli entitled to severance payments amounting to 18 months of gross salary and incentives which totals approximately 4.6 million euros.

MNC Held Social Action in Sinabung

MNCSinabung mountain continues to seethe. The eruption of aftershocks occurred many times. Finally, the mountain 2400 meters above sea level again erupted for the third time on Friday, September 3 nights. Thousands of people around the mountain is forced to leave their homes and all their possessions to live in refugee camps.

Aid continues to arrive. Also do not miss the MNC Group. MNC combined special teams from Jakarta and Medan were in hand to send relief to the refugees in several camps in the Karo district, North Sumatra.

MNC Group is a team consisting of a combination Indovision, TopTV, RCTI, Global TV, TPI, Koran Sindo, Okezone, Trijaya Radio, and Radio Dangdut TPI berjibaku toward the disaster site with a variety of support materials such as corned beef and dairy foods, and various day-to-equipment days such as soap, blankets, and mats.

Since at 5:00 pm, the entire team has gathered in Medan TVRI pages. Then join the company with the Minister of Communications and Information Technology, Mr Tifatul Sembiring, MNC Group team departed for the location of evacuation.

First visit to the Great Mosque of Kabanjahe. From that location in a row followed by the visit and the delivery of aid to the Main Command Post Kabanjahe, shelter Jambur Kabanjahe Lige, Jambur Sempakata shelter, shelter Jambur Brastagi Taras.

At each location, evacuation, MNC Group donated television equipment to access complete with Indovision. "We hope to provide a little entertainment for the refugees," said Corporate Secretary Mahendra Arya Sinulingga MNC Group.

"Entertainment in the conditions of refugees was needed to reduce the saturation during the shelter," added Menkominfo Tifatul Sembiring who was with the entourage.

In some of these refugee camps and Tim Menkominfo MNC was greeted with open arms by the refugees. Some of the refugees seemed powerless to keep from crying haru receive assistance. Menkominfo Tifatul Sembiring and its board of directors and MNC Group team also listened to grievances of the refugees with rapt attention.

Communication and Information Minister ordered that all refugees receive the form of natural disasters such trials patiently and gracefully. "We must be strong in receiving the test from God," the message Menkominfo.

After the team finished Kemenkominfo do visit, the team from MNC Group is also continuing concern to the storage site of action Three Binanga. The location was deliberately chosen because it is still minimal assistance and had just opened as a new alternative evacuation location. "On the Three Binanga there are around 2000 refugees still need help," concluded Arya
